Frank Lloyd Wright’s masterpiece of organic architecture and a UNESCO World Heritage Site. This iconic house is dramatically cantilevered over a waterfall on Bear Run and is widely regarded as one of the greatest works of American architecture.
A solemn National Park Service site near Shanksville that honors the 40 passengers and crew of United Airlines Flight 93 who sacrificed their lives on September 11, 2001, preventing the plane from reaching its intended target.
A Frank Lloyd Wright Usonian house nestled into a mountainside in the Laurel Highlands, just a short drive from Fallingwater. Built of native sandstone and cypress, it blends seamlessly with the landscape and is open for guided tours.

A meticulously reconstructed British fort and museum from the French and Indian War era in Ligonier. It features original-site fortifications, extensive artifact exhibits, and living history programs that tell the story of this pivotal 18th-century military post.
